What makes a good case, and why the lawyer fit matters

Before choosing Accident legal representatives, get a clear, sober view of your claim. A lot of jurisdictions need proof of negligence, a causal link in between the negligent act and your injury, and damages you can document. Your lawyer can not alter the facts, but they can form how those realities are investigated and provided. When an attorney knows how to find the missing monitoring video, persuade an unwilling witness to sit down for a recorded declaration, or rebuild a collision with information from an automobile's event recorder, your "average" case can get real traction.

Fit matters due to the fact that the procedure is collective. You will require to share case histories, response discovery concerns, and often sit for hours in a deposition. You want someone who interacts openly, describes strategy, and treats you as a partner. If you need hand-holding through medical liens and insurance coverage types, hire the lawyer who has perseverance and systems for client care. If your case will likely go to trial, hire the attorney who actually tries cases.

Understanding cost structures without the sugarcoating

Most personal injury work runs on contingency. The lawyer advances costs, and you pay a portion if they recover cash. That portion normally varies from 25 to 40 percent, often climbing up after a claim is submitted or when a trial date is set. Expenses are different from charges. Believe filing charges, record retrieval, depositions, arbitrator charges, expert witnesses, and trial displays. For a straightforward case, costs may land between a few hundred and a couple of thousand dollars. Complex cases with several specialists can go beyond 50,000 dollars, particularly in medical malpractice and item liability.

The crucial detail: how costs are dealt with if you do not recuperate. Some companies absorb case costs; others expect reimbursement. Both are ethical, however you should understand which applies before you sign. Request for a composed explanation of tiered percentages and expense policies. Then test for transparency by asking for a sample closing statement from a comparable, anonymized case. If the firm balks or provides an unclear template, consider it a red flag.

The distinction between marketing and merit

Billboards and bus covers offer awareness, not competence. There are exceptional high-volume companies, and there are store practices that market little and win big decisions. The difference often appears in 3 locations: staffing, case selection, and time to resolution.

Large marketing firms may appoint you to a case manager who handles lots of files. You may talk to your actual attorney only when a turning point arrives. That can work if your case is uncomplicated and the systems are tight. Store companies often invest more lawyer time per file, pressing much deeper on liability and damages. That additional effort matters where liability is contested, injuries are not obvious on imaging, or the defense is motivated to fight.

Ask who will manage your file day to day. Ask the number of active cases they carry. An experienced attorney handling 40 to 60 files can remain sharp. Much beyond that, details slip. Some firms partition jobs into pods with paralegals, private investigators, and nurse experts. That can be excellent if interaction is meaningful and the lead attorney owns strategy. The best Injury attorney for you is the one whose operating design matches your case's needs and your expectations.

Track record, put in context

Law companies advertise "over 1 billion recovered." That number speaks with durability and volume, not necessarily to know-how in your type of case. Focus on outcomes that mirror your situation: rear-end accident with disputed causation, properties liability with notification problems, rideshare accidents, business trucking with federal regs, or distressing brain injury where signs are delayed and subtle. Request for representative results and what made those cases work. Was it a video, a specialist, a policy limits tender, or a bench trial win?

Trial experience still matters, even if the majority of cases settle. Insurers and defense firms track who will take a case to decision. In my experience, attorneys who try at least numerous cases in a five-year span tend to settle stronger and faster, since their negotiation posture is reputable. Look for bar memberships in trial companies, current trial dates on court dockets, and willingness to describe past decisions, consisting of losses. An honest legal representative who can articulate what they gained from a loss is typically a mindful strategist.

Vetting proficiency the way insurers do

Insurance providers examine plaintiffs' counsel in quiet, disciplined ways. You can borrow a few of that technique. Measure 2 things: liability advancement and damages storytelling.

Liability advancement indicates the evidence foundation. Did the firm protect automobile data within weeks of the crash? Did they track down witnesses early and secure signed declarations? Did they send spoliation letters to companies with cameras? When you speak with an Injury lawyer, ask them to walk through their first 1 month on a new file. Listen for specifics: subpoenas to transport business for motorist logs, letters to maintain point-of-sale video, ask for upkeep records, use of accident reconstructionists when speeds and angles are contested.

Damages storytelling is how the company proves the injury beyond diagnostic codes. That involves affordable personal injury lawyer treating physicians, however also life care planners, occupation professionals, economists, and often neuropsychological screening. Great legal representatives do not rely just on MRI scans. They show how your signs appear in your workday, your sleep, your caregiving, your mental health. Ask how they prepare clients for IMEs and depositions, two moments where damages can be undermined.

Reading the medical record for lawsuits value

A sprain in an ER note can later be identified as a herniated disc. Early records often downplay discomfort and limitations. Experienced Mishap lawyers bridge that space by directing clients to suitable specialists without guiding too hard. Be careful of firms that funnel everyone to the exact same center. Defense counsel will portray that as litigation-driven care. Better practice looks like this: the legal representative asks your main medical professional for referrals, broadens to orthopedists or neurologists as needed, and utilizes independent professionals only when clinically appropriate.

Documentation wins cases. If you are missing out on work, protected HR letters, timesheets, or income tax return to show it. If you can not lift your young child, do not rely on a one-line note in a chart. Keep a brief journal of functional restrictions with dates and particular jobs. Excellent attorneys will turn that into permissible, persuasive evidence rather than an emotional appeal.

Settlement timing and the patience premium

Insurers pay for details and danger. Early uses show uncertainty more than stinginess. The very first settlement offer on an automobile case is typically 30 to half below what a well-documented file can accomplish 4 to 6 months later on. Cases frequently increase in value after a full course of treatment and as soon as a need bundle includes narrative reports from dealing with medical professionals. There is a persistence personal injury attorney consultation Arlington premium, but it is not limitless. If liability is clear and you have actually reached maximum medical improvement, lingering generally does not assist, unless you are getting ready for litigation or awaiting lien reductions.

Ask your Personal injury legal representative how they approach timing. Do they send a demand the minute therapy ends, or only after gathering work records and professional input? Do they submit fit if the provider underestimates the case within a set window, or do they work out endlessly? There is no single proper approach, however deliberate timing beats drift.

How to speak with an Accident attorney like a pro

Think of the very first conference as a mutual assessment. The lawyer is assessing your trustworthiness, medical history, and the economics of the case. You are assessing their competence, bandwidth, and bedside manner. The best conferences feel like strategy sessions. You leave knowing the instant next steps and the risks ahead.

Here is a succinct list you can utilize during assessments:

  • Who, by name, will handle my file day to day, and how many active cases do they carry?
  • What is your prepare for the very first 30 to 60 days of investigation, and which proof tends to move numbers in cases like mine?
  • How do your contingency costs tier, how are costs dealt with if there is no healing, and can I see a sample closing statement?
  • How typically will I hear from you, and can I reach you straight by e-mail or text for urgent issues?
  • What are the biggest weaknesses in my case, and how would you address them?

Listen not just to answers, but to how the legal representative frames unpredictability. "We require to see the MRI and task records before projecting value" is the sort of disciplined thinking that causes better outcomes.

Local understanding still beats generic expertise

Rules look comparable on paper, however practice differs by court house. Some counties press early mediation, others block dockets and reward stamina. Judges differ in how they handle discovery battles and continuances. Juries in one place may be generous on pain and suffering, while a surrounding county is doubtful. A lawyer who regularly appears in your jurisdiction understands the pace, the adjusters, and the defense counsel roster. That familiarity does not ensure triumph. It does streamline strategy and reduce surprises. When comparing companies, ask where the majority of their cases are filed and attempted, and whether they partner with local counsel if they run out area.

When to choose a specialist over a generalist

Not every injury claim requires a specific niche specialist. An uncomplicated rear-end collision with clear liability and recorded soft tissue injuries can be dealt with capably by many Accident attorneys. But certain classifications benefit from specialized experience:

  • Commercial trucking, where federal policies, electronic logging data, and motor carrier policies create an intricate evidence trail.
  • Rideshare accidents, which include layers of protection and moving liability depending upon app status and trip phase.
  • Medical malpractice, which requires early expert review and compliance with pre-suit requirements that differ by state.
  • Product liability, where design and production flaws, cautions, and recall histories need to be investigated and shown through experts.
  • Traumatic brain injury, particularly mild TBI, where normal scans can mask genuine cognitive and vestibular deficits that require neuropsychological screening and mindful presentation.

If your case falls in among these, ask for particular previous results and the experts the firm normally maintains. A legal representative who already has relationships with the right specialists conserves months and reinforces leverage.

Red flags you need to not ignore

You will get gut signals throughout your search. Combine them with objective indications. If a lawyer assures a dollar figure at the first conference without examining records, be wary. If personnel turnover is high and you talk to a different case manager each time, expect miscommunications. If pressure methods appear, like pushing you toward a center you do not desire or prompting a quick settlement without describing compromises, go back. Also expect delays in returning calls or emails. If the company is nonresponsive before you sign, it seldom enhances afterward.

Balancing speed, worth, and risk

Clients typically desire the optimum settlement as quick as possible with very little danger. Those objectives pull in different instructions. Quick resolutions tend to be listed below prospective worth because not all evidence has developed. Optimizing worth typically includes more time, more documentation, and in some cases lawsuits. Filing suit does not always imply going to trial, however it begins a clock with real due dates. Talk plainly with your lawyer about your tolerance for time and threat. A great Personal injury legal representative will map situations: settle in 3 to 5 months within a specific variety, file fit and mediate in nine to twelve months for a greater variety, or attempt the case in 18 to 30 months with both upside and downside.

Building your side of the case

Your conduct will belong to the story. Insurance companies and juries look for consistency. Go to medical visits, follow reasonable recommendations, and interact modifications in signs promptly. Prevent grand declarations on social networks about trips or sports while claiming practical limitations. That does not suggest you should stop living your life; it indicates context matters. If you go to a cousin's wedding and dance for 10 minutes, that can be genuine and harmless if your records and testament discuss the next-day discomfort spike and continuous restrictions.

Keep a neat folder with medical bills, mileage to appointments, wage loss proof, and out-of-pocket expenses. When your legal representative requests updates, respond within a couple of days. The files that move fastest are the ones where clients and counsel close loops quickly.

Understanding insurance coverage dynamics

Adjusters are not bad guys, but their rewards are not aligned with yours. They bring caseloads and operate within authority limitations that change as proof establishes. Early on, they check whether your legal representative has a track record of filing suit and winning. They also examine policy limits, liability splits, and medical causation. If they pick up gaps in proof or an attorney who prevents litigation, offers remain low. When your legal representative locks down liability evidence, curates medical narratives, and signals readiness to litigate, numbers move. That is not rhetoric; it is how these settlements work throughout countless files.

Uninsured and underinsured vehicle driver protection (UM/UIM) plays a bigger role than numerous clients recognize. If the at-fault motorist has 25,000 dollars in protection and your damages exceed that, your own UM/UIM may end up being the primary source of healing. An advanced Injury attorney will handle the timing Arlington personal injury attorney consultation of tenders and releases to preserve your UM/UIM claim, and will browse lienholders who desire their share. This is technical, and the order of relocations matters.

Transparent evaluation, without the smoke

Valuation is not a secret formula. It blends unique damages (medical expenses, wage loss), basic damages (discomfort, suffering, loss of pleasure), and in some cases punitive damages if the conduct was outright. Jurisdiction, location, complainant reliability, and offender identity all influence the range. A case with 20,000 dollars in medical costs can settle anywhere from low 5 figures to well into six figures depending on liability clearness, permanency of injury, and how convincingly the story is told.

Insurers examine CPT codes, treatment duration, and gaps in care. Defense attorney attack preexisting conditions, arguing that degeneration, not injury, describes your symptoms. The right Accident lawyers prepare for these relocations and prepare physicians to address them straight. You desire your physician mentioning, in medical possibility, that the incident intensified a prior condition and resulted in long-term impairment, not simply that it could have.

Working with professionals without letting costs spiral

Experts are frequently the fulcrum of value. A reconstructionist can turn a "he said, she stated" crash into a science-backed narrative utilizing crush damage and yaw marks. A life care organizer can quantify future care at 150,000 dollars rather of leaving it to a vague plea. However professionals are costly. The very best firms are intentional: they release specialists when the anticipated worth increase surpasses the expense and threat. Ask your legal representative how they make that estimation. If the strategy is to hire several professionals on a modest case, press for the rationale and the anticipated return.

Settlement, liens, and your net recovery

Gross settlement is not what you take home. Health insurance companies, Medicare, Medicaid, and medical suppliers might have liens. Working out those liens is a peaceful but material part of your result. A firm with experienced lien negotiators can decrease repayment by 20 to 50 percent in many cases, especially where there is limited coverage or challenged causation. Ask the firm who manages liens, what their reduction performance history looks like, and when they begin negotiations. Lien work started early frequently ends up in parallel with settlement, shaving months off the timeline.

When lawsuits deserves it

Filing match is not a statement of war. It is a tool to force disclosure and create repercussions for delay. You get subpoenas, depositions, and court oversight. For cases where the insurer underestimates your claim due to missing out on details, litigation can be the only method to appear it. The calculus shifts if your health makes litigation hard, if you have considerable monetary pressure, or if trial risk is high in your venue. An excellent Injury lawyer will resolve the choice honestly. The black-and-white guidance you often hear, constantly settle or constantly take legal action against, overlooks the subtlety that separates strong outcomes from regret.

Finding candidates without wasting weeks

Referrals stay the most reputable path. Ask an attorney you rely on any field who they would employ for their own family. Judges and defense attorney, if you understand them, provide unvarnished suggestions. Online reviews assist, with caveats. Read the negative ones to see patterns. One or two frustrated clients are regular in high-volume practices. A constant theme of bad interaction or surprise charges is telling.

Bar associations maintain directory sites, however they hardly ever veterinarian quality. Verdict reporters, where offered, show real trial outcomes and settlements. If a company's last reported trial is a decade old but their website touts "trial-ready," dig deeper.

A short plan you can follow without getting stuck

If you require an easy course that respects your time:

  • Identify three to five Accident lawyers who manage your case key in your venue. Usage referrals initially, then supplement with research into real results.
  • Schedule assessments within a week. Bring a brief timeline, accident report if available, pictures, and a list of providers you have seen.
  • Use the list above, get fee contracts in composing, and demand a sample closing statement. Ask about early investigation actions customized to your facts.
  • Compare fit and strategy, not just portions. A 33 percent charge with very little examination can net you less than a 35 percent cost with robust development and much better negotiation.
  • Choose the attorney who explains the very first 60 days clearly, names weaknesses unprompted, and devotes to an interaction cadence you can live with.
